2009-05-08 13 views
1

マイクロソフトのレポートサービスを使用してasp.netでプログラムでレポートを作成しようとしています。それが可能かどうかはわかりません。レポートにはいくつかの質問があります。これらのクエリごとに個別の.rdlcレポートを作成するのではなく、クエリ/ストアドプロシージャをレポートサービスエンジンに供給するための方法を探しています。レポートサービスエンジンはレポートを作成してWeb上に表示します。それは可能ですか?SQL Serverレポートサービスをレポート作成者として使用できますか?

ありがとうございました

答えて

1

あなたはそれを説明している方法ではありません。

レポートサービスでは、レポート(.rdlc)を生成するためにレポート定義が必要です。それだけで推測することはできません。プログラムで定義を作成することができます。結局のところ、.rdlcはレポート定義言語スキーマの形式のXMLに過ぎません。

結果セットをループして、結果セット内の各列の新しいレポートテーブル列を作成することができます。私はこれを試したことはありませんが、列やサイズなどがあらかじめわかっていないと、信頼できる書式設定が不可能に近いことは間違いありません。私はあなたが話している質問がいくつあるか分かりませんが、このようなことをする努力は価値がないかもしれません。

これらのクエリは根本的に異なりますか?彼らは同じ基本タイプのデータを返しますか?

関連する問題